Introduction

California Baptist University, founded in 1950 and situated in Riverside, California, is a comprehensive institution that integrates rigorous academics with faith-based values. With a broad mix of undergraduate and graduate programs across business, engineering, health sciences, education and the liberal arts, CBU emphasizes holistic development—cultivating intellectual, spiritual and professional growth in a closely connected campus community.

Academic programs at CBU focus on practical learning, preparing students for careers through internships, applied projects and faculty mentorship. The university’s commitment to character formation and service complements technical preparation, helping graduates develop leadership skills and a sense of social responsibility. Research, clinical experiences and industry partnerships further strengthen students’ readiness for the workplace while supporting regional needs.

International students at CBU find a supportive environment with orientation services, English-language resources and advising to navigate academics and life in the U.S. Campus life includes active student organizations, community service opportunities and athletic programs that promote engagement and belonging. For students seeking a values-driven education with strong professional preparation and personal support, California Baptist University offers a balanced and welcoming option.

About the Program

The Master in Public Administration is a one-year online program that increases a leader's value within an organization and to society. It offers a Master's degree and is taught in English. The program prepares leaders in government agencies and non-profit organizations to serve the diverse needs of society.

The curriculum covers practical knowledge and skills to affect positive change. Students develop leadership skills and learn to address the needs of society. The program also includes components to help students become effective leaders in public service.

Graduates can pursue careers as Public Administrators, Government Relations Managers, Policy Analysts, Non-Profit Managers, or Urban Planners. They can work in local, state, or federal government agencies, as well as non-profit organizations, to make a positive impact on society.
